Tonight’s episode of WWE NXT is presented from the WWE Capitol Wrestling Center in Orlando, Florida.

  • Indi Hartwell started the show with a promo about her title win from Stand & Deliver. She thanked the WWE Universe for believing in her and said Roxanne Perez deserves the first shot at the belt. Zoey Stark interrupted to say she deserves a match, which Indi accepted.
  • Pretty Deadly defeated Tony D’Angelo and Channing “Stacks” Lorenzo by pinfall.
  • Dijak defeated Odyssey Jones by pinfall.
  • Gallus was interviewed by McKenzie Mitchell. Joe Coffey said that he’s going for gold and everyone needs to recognize that this is their kingdom.
  • Dragon Lee defeated Nathan Frazer by pinfall. Noam Dar came out at the start of the match with the NXT UK Heritage Cup to say he’s the one who makes the call on who is worthy of challenging for that (which hasn’t been seen since prior to Worlds Collide last year).
  • Andre Chase praised Tyler Bate for his help in Chase University’s victory over Schism. Duke Hudson took offense that he wasn’t celebrated as much for getting the win, so Chase decided next week, they’ll have a ceremony to award Hudson an MVP trophy for his commitment to Chase U.
  • NXT Women’s Championship Match: Indi Hartwell (c) retained over Zoey Stark by pinfall.
  • Backstage, Kiana James admitted she’s been dating around and exploring her options and that she and Brooks Jensen were never exclusive. But now that she and Fallon Henley aren’t tag team champions anymore, all those feelings she had with their first kiss don’t seem to matter, so she walks off. Henley and James are getting a rematch for the tag titles next week, but Josh Briggs says that’s not going to be fun, as Jensen is mad at them for messing with his relationship.
  • In the parking lot, Lyra Valkyria was approached by Lyra Valkyria, who hasn’t forgotten about their past.
  • Ivy Nile defeated Tatum Paxley by submission.
  • Ijla Dragunov’s interview was interrupted by Von Wagner. Mr. Stone said if Wagner doesn’t beat Dragunov, their partnership is done.
  • NXT North American Championship Match: Wes Lee (c) defeated Axiom by pinfall. Scrypts’s voice called out Axiom, but when he went to attack him from behind, Axiom was ready and took him out.
  • Nathan Frazer is “wise beyond his years” according to McKenzie Mitchell for his positive attitude despite coming up short in matches.
  • Carmelo Hayes and Trick Williams came out for a promo. After touting Hayes winning the NXT Championship, Hayes invited Bron Breakker to come out. He thanked Breakker for his class in raising his hand after their match and such. Breakker said doing that was a responsibility he learned from Tommaso Ciampa. As he walked away, Hayes asked him to come back and thanked him again. They embraced and then, Breakker clotheslined Hayes and took out both him and Williams to end the show with a heel turn.
